Tunnels of Joy Holiday Lights

Discover the Tunnels of Joy, a beloved holiday tradition where a Brentwood neighborhood transforms into a magical wonderland of lights. Visitors are encouraged to park and stroll through the streets, immersing themselves in the festive spirit and admiring the dazzling home decorations. This event also serves as an annual fundraiser for local families facing hardship, adding a heartwarming element to the dazzling displays.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the inspiration behind the Tunnels of Joy?

The event began in 2016 with one neighbor's display and grew as many on La Costa Drive joined in. It was inspired by the joy it brought to visitors and evolved into an annual fundraiser, named in honor of a neighbor named Joy.

How does the fundraising aspect work?

The Tunnels of Joy holds an annual fundraiser for a local family dealing with hardship, typically childhood cancer. They select a honoree each year and use platforms like Venmo for donations.

Can I drive through the Tunnels of Joy?

While some visitors do drive by, the event is designed to be walked. Parking and strolling allows for a more immersive experience of the lights and decorations at eye level.

What kind of entertainment can I expect?

On Saturdays, special guests perform Christmas carols, and various school bands like the Heritage High Drumline often appear. Food trucks and dessert vendors are typically available on weekend evenings.

What is the best way to support the event?

Visitors can support the event by enjoying the displays, purchasing from the food vendors, and contributing to the annual fundraiser for the honoree family.
